Fujifilm Introduces Thermoforming Ink Uvijet HZ for Acuity Prime – Graphic News

Fujifilm announces UV LED Uvijet HZ, an ink for thermoforming applications that can be used with Acuity Prime flatbed printers.

Uvijet HZ thermoforming inks are developed and tested by Fujifilm at its Broadstairs ink manufacturing facility in the UK. According to Matthew Whiting, product manager for Fujifilm Wide Format Inkjet Systems, those inks maximize the capabilities of Fujifilm’s presses, namely Acuity Prime.

Standard colors

According to the manufacturer, Uvijet HZ ink guarantees “excellent dot rendering, exceptional adhesion and stretchable stable colors and excellent quality for applications such as thermoforming, line bending and dome blowing”. Matthew Whiting explains: “Thermoforming ink must prevent cracking and flaking. Our Uvijet HZ inks are highly flexible and retain their high quality throughout the thermoforming process to deliver a beautiful finish.”

Less environmental impact

Uvijet HZ inks are also suitable for applications requiring bending, beating, grinding and cutting. The inks are suitable for indoor and outdoor applications and are suitable for applications where they take their final form at temperatures between 150 and 200 °C. They do not contain volatile solvents and hydrocarbons, so their impact on the environment is less than that of solvent-based products.
